MESCAL , Ariz. — It's been almost two weeks since multiple vehicles and trucks burned in a Mescal tow yard, and neighbors, like Carport City , are still cleaning up.

"It's rough on my health," Hubbard said."I'm having a hard time breathing down here, and it's just kind of tough, and I'm concerned about my neighborhood.” “I really, disappointed that there's not any straw barriers up here to catch any of that,” Hubbard said. "I couldn't put anybody into this," he said of the damaged home."I couldn't even, I can't even move it the way that it is right now, because it's going to fall apart.”
